Hi cja, I think 10 bars to one row (tf) would be the best, but this is only my thought...or if you can do an option to add bars to the row that would be super cool, as for the extremes settings, you can do several things to deal with it,

1. the defalt extremes is -20/-80 and shows red color right?, now if you can do it like this, as soon as the indi go above or touch the -5 the red color will change to whatever color you set it.

2. use the defalt settings (-20/-80) and use the %R candle with -5/-95 settings, why?, this way you know as soon as you see the red color on the bar indi you know you have just penetrate the red zone (-20 or -80) and if the price go above to the -5 area the candle will show it you.

 

from my point of view i don't think it would be relevant to add a -30/-70 or -40/-60 levels. i use this indicator only to spot a possible re-entry on an already existing trend; and my entry decision is based on price action, not on a rebound from a particular w%r value.

in other words, what you did so far works perfect for me; however, i'm sure people use w%r in other ways... so let's hear other opinions.

You are right of course, I got caught out by the reversed aspect of the WPR indicator, i have updated the code & reposted it on the 1st post, Sorry for any inconvenience.

Just a thought - if many people use the -5/-95 setting i might have to add another 2 rows into the indicator because at the moment if you use the above EXTREME settings the indicator goes from -50 to -40 then jumps up to -5 perhaps we need a -30/-70 level???? or perhaps just move the existing -40/-60 levels to -70/-30 or is that not really an issue considering it is important to keep the indicator as small & as fast as possible and by not adding on extras just because we can - FEEDBACK please from WPR %R users.

WPR_Bars_M#_v2

Hi

I have updated the WPR_Bars indicator to show whether the WPR lines are pointing up or down, indicator posted on the 1st post of this thread.

Lime Arrow = Line UP

Red Arrow = Line DOWN

Gray Diamond = Line FLAT or NEUTRAL
